Alabama football’s betting odds to win the College Football National Championship at the end of the 2026-2027 season are at +1500, according to Caesars Sportsbook and BETMGM.
This gives the Crimson Tide the seventh-best odds for BETMGM. The teams with better odds are Ohio State, Notre Dame, Oregon, Texas, Indiana and Georgia. Caesars Sportsbook gives Alabama the ninth-highest odds, with the same teams ahead of the Tide with the additions of Texas Tech and LSU.
Some sportsbooks and betting sites have given the Tide worse odds. FanDuel Sportsbook has Alabama with the eleventh-highest odds at +2500.
The Tide is for sure not among the betting favorites to win the National Championship next season. Alabama will open the season against East Carolina at home on Sept. 5.
